4.9.2.3 Test method for stage 3 (out-of-phase)

Through the ball joints, apply reversed forces of stage 3 out-of-phase F6 to the pin of the device on each
side of the handlebar for 100 000 cycles, with the forces at each side of the handlebar being out of
phase with each other and parallel to the axis of the handlebar stem of the fork steerer, as shown in
Figure 13 a). The forces are given in Table 7. The maximum test frequency shall be maintained as
specified in TBIS 4210-3:2016, 4.5.
If the assembly meets the requirement as specified in TBIS 4210-2:2016, 4.7.7.2, conduct stage 4 (in
phase) of the test on the same assembly, in the same mountings.

4.9.2.4 Test method for stage 4 (in phase)

Through the ball joints, apply reversed forces of stage 4 in phase F 7 to the pin of the device on each side
of the handlebar for 100 000 cycles, with the forces at each side of the handlebar being in phase
with each other and parallel to the axis of the handlebar stem of the fork steerer, as shown in Figure
13 b). The forces are given in Table 7. The maximum test frequency shall be maintained as specified in
TBIS 4210-3:2016, 4.5.
